You're obviously familiar with Honda cars and motor bikes, but the automaker also delves into other forms of gasoline-powered transportation. In this case, we're talking about, of all things, a lawn mower. And it also just so happens to be the world's fastest lawn mower. According to Honda, this thing can hit a top speed of 116 mph and boasts an impressive 0-60 mph time of just four seconds. The "Mean Mower" is powered by a 1.0-liter Honda motorcycle engine that's paired to a six-speed gearbox.

It also has a racing seat and high performance ATV tires. And yes, it can even cut grass. So when and where can you buy one? You can forget it right now because Honda has no intention to bring it to market. It's just one of those things to build because it could.
